1) The State Bar of Arizona Task Force on the Future of the Profession was assigned the responsibility of preparing PROPOSED changes to the Arizona Supreme Court Rules and Ethical Rules, to authorize lawyers in Arizona to participate in MDPs. Those DRAFT changes are being sent to the State Bar of Arizona Board of Governors for review. The Task Force will request that the Board permit the Task Force to disseminate the DRAFT changes to all State Bar Committees and Sections for comment. The Task Force will then review the comments, make changes to the DRAFT rule revisions (if applicable), and then seek Board permission to file the DRAFT changes with the Arizona Supreme Court....possibly this summer.
